How much do internship remote manufacturing engineering jobs pay per hour?

As of Jul 15, 2026, the average hourly pay for internship remote manufacturing engineering in Seattle, WA is $21.98, according to ZipRecruiter salary data. Most workers in this role earn between $18.32 and $23.80 per hour, depending on experience, location, and employer.

What is the difference between Internship Remote Manufacturing Engineering vs Remote Manufacturing Technician?

AspectInternship Remote Manufacturing EngineeringRemote Manufacturing Technician
Required CredentialsTypically pursuing or recent degree in engineering or related fieldTechnical diploma or certification, some experience preferred
Work EnvironmentRemote with occasional on-site visits, collaborative team settingPrimarily remote support, with on-site troubleshooting as needed
Employer & Industry UsageManufacturing companies, engineering firms, industrial sectorsManufacturing plants, industrial service providers

Internship Remote Manufacturing Engineering focuses on gaining engineering knowledge through remote tasks and projects, often for students or recent grads. Remote Manufacturing Technicians provide technical support and troubleshooting remotely but may require on-site visits. Both roles serve manufacturing industries but differ in experience level and responsibilities.
